Table of Contents:
- Preface
- 1. Use of alien genetic variation for wheat improvement; P.K. Gupta
- 2. Quantitative trait loci mapping in plants: concepts and approaches; D. Sehgal
- 3. Developing and deploying abiotic stress tolerant maize varieties in the tropics: challenges and opportunities; B.M. Prasanna
- 4. Harnessing apomixes for heterosis breeding in crop improvement; V. Bhat
- 5. Status and opportunities of molecular breeding approaches for genetic improvement of tea; R. Kumar Sharma
- 6. Molecular cytogenetic approaches in exploration of important chromosomal landmarks in plants; Y. Mukai
- 7. Technological advances in studying gene pool diversity and its exploitation; S. Goel
- 8. Introgression and exploitation of QTL for yield and yield components from related wild species into rice cultivars; K. Neelam
- 9. A molecular phylogenetic framework for Timothy (Phleum pratense L.) improvement; A. Stewart
- 10. Genetic improvement of basmati rice - The journey from conventional to molecular breeding; A.K. Singh
- 11. Genetic diversity and coffee (Coffea sps) improvement in India; R.K. Aggarwal
- 12. Introgression and exploitation of biotic stress tolerance from related wild species in wheat cultivars; P. Chhuneja
- 13. Genetic improvement of sugarcane through conventional and molecular approaches; S. Kumar
- 14. Germline transformation for crop improvement; R. Tandon
- 15. Advances in molecular breeding of pearl millet; D. Sehgal
- 16. Molecular marker-based selection tools in spring bread wheat improvement: CIMMYT experience and prospects; S. Dreisigacker
